Starting off we have my Stirland River Patrol a group of veterans who patrol up and down the boarder of the province.


The unit is made up mainly of Games workshop spearman. However, I have added another Wargames Atlantic Orge, as well as a limited edition Mordheim bear.


Last of all I did convert the standard from lots of spare parts I had, again the banner is a freehand painted banner. The skeleton has come out really well.


Next up and fresh from rebasing is my Tilean Crossbows, yet another mercenary unit in service of the empire. This really starting to give the feel of the whole army that of a real mix from across the world country.


Here you can see this unit is in the main games workshop 90s models, however there are a few Warlord Games plastics, in particular the standard and musician.


I am really happy with the look and feel, I have to spend the next few free days magnetising the trays. But we nearly there just a few more units to do now and hopefully I can take a few full army shots for you all.
